- Title
Cigarette smoking induces small airway epithelial epigenetic changes with corresponding modulation of gene expression.
- Authors
Buro-Auriemma, Lauren J.; Hackett, Neil R.; Salit, Jacqueline; Walters, Matthew S.; Strulovici-Bare, Yael; Staudt, Michelle R.; Fuller, Jennifer; Ho, Melisa W. Y.; Crystal, Ronald G.
- Abstract
A conference paper on small airway epithelium (SAE) changes due to cigarette smoking is presented. It mentions that in the study DNA was assessed using the microarray based high resolution Hpall tiny fragment enriched by ligation-mediated PCR (HELP) assay and SAE transcriptome was assessed with Affymetirx HG-U133 plus 2.0 arrays, with MAS5 and Ingenuity pathway analysis. It found genome wide changes in gene expression in response to cigarette smoking and lead to smoking induced lung disease.
